Match report Belhus Storm to Second Victory in Style!

The Belhus Hurricanes continued their strong season form with an emphatic 33-run win over Benfleet on Sunday, notching their second victory with a display full of grit, skill, and cricketing maturity.

Losing the toss once again, the Hurricanes were asked to bat first — a challenge they accepted with confidence and composure. Openers Safaan and Owen laid a solid foundation, rotating the strike expertly and ensuring a wicketless start. Their chemistry at the crease was a joy to watch, with crisp calling and swift running that set the tone for the innings.

The momentum shifted up a gear when Maya and Finley took charge. Finley wasted no time, cracking an elegant boundary to kick things off, while both players kept the scoreboard ticking with sharp singles and excellent game awareness.

Aariz and Haris continued the charge with intelligent shot selection, including a well-timed boundary that kept the run rate healthy. Then came Molly and Tharak, who brought flair and power into the mix. One of Tharak’s shots soared just short of the maximum — a statement of intent and growing confidence. Their partnership provided a key acceleration to the innings.

In the final stages, Oscar and Harman took the baton, pressing on with excellent running between the wickets and stylish boundaries to close out a formidable team total of 318 net runs.

What stood out was the collective game awareness — every pair played smart cricket, minimising risk and maximising opportunities. It’s clear this young side is not just playing cricket, but understanding it. Their maturity with the bat was matched by their discipline in preserving wickets — a rare quality in junior cricket.

In the field, the Hurricanes were just as impressive. Defending 318, their bowlers kept a steady line and length, and the fielders rose to the occasion with sharp throws, committed dives, and safe hands.

Tharak nearly pulled off a difficult catch that typified the team’s fighting spirit. From the first ball to the last, the Hurricanes showed they’ve been absorbing lessons from their practice sessions — and putting them into action under pressure.

Benfleet fought hard and batted well to finish with 285 net runs, but the Belhus bowling unit, backed by alert fielding, ensured the hosts had the upper hand throughout.

The support from the sidelines was just as heartening. Parents and families cheered every run, every stop, and every wicket, creating an atmosphere that lifted the young players throughout the match.

This was more than just a win — it was a showcase of team spirit, preparation, and passion. As the Hurricanes march on to their next fixture this Friday, the signs are promising for a season full of promise and exciting cricket.
